Dimensions of Issues Related to Scheduled Caste Protests in Western Uttar Pradesh

  • Mohd. Shadab, Dr. Mohd Shakil

Abstract

The Scheduled Caste people are primarily artisans, workers, professionals, or servicemen. In other words, they belong to different professions in the present day circumstances and that even many institutions and associations are also run by them. They are in the lowest rung in the caste hierarchy throughout the country of India. In this social order of uneven relationships, they are at the underside; and therefore are thought to be generally substandard to all others in the Indian community. This paper is based on the secondary sources of data collected from the news papers and findings which have come out from the analysis based on the Hindi News Papers i.e., Dainik Jagran and Amar Ujala, for identifying events. Data have been collected from various news items which are related to the scheduled caste protests in western U.P District (Meerut) during last five years from 2005 to 2010. On the basis of these data it has been made an effort to analyze the scheduled caste protests in Meerut District.
